New computer memory uses nanotechnology

Tuesday, September 27, 2011 - 18:01 in Physics & Chemistry

WEST LAFAYETTE, Ind., Sept. 27 (UPI) -- U.S. experts say a new kind of computer memory using nanotechnology could be faster than current technology and use far less power than flash memory devices.
